Royals Secure Michael Wacha with Three-Year, $51 Million Contract
The Kansas City Royals have extended Michael Wacha's contract, ensuring the veteran pitcher's presence in their rotation through at least 2027.
- Michael Wacha's new deal with the Royals includes a club option for 2028 and could reach $72 million with performance bonuses.
- Wacha was instrumental in the Royals' 30-win improvement in 2024, posting a 13-8 record and a 3.35 ERA over 29 starts.
- The contract solidifies Kansas City's starting rotation, which also features All-Stars Cole Ragans and Seth Lugo.
- Wacha's leadership and performance were key factors in his re-signing, with the Royals prioritizing his return during the offseason.
- The Royals aim to build on their playoff appearance by strengthening both their rotation and offensive lineup.
